The plants on this list can grow in Flagler County. These plants may be potentially dangerous to endemic populations of plants and to wildlife and their habitats in Flagler County. You can help the flora of Flagler, by keeping these nasty pests off of your property. You should exercise caution when handling some of these plants as some are poisonous and/or can cause skin irritation.
